“Thirty-three percent, can you believe it?” someone muttered as we passed. Right here in Schwanthalerhöhe, this bustling corner of Munich, nearly a third of the residents come from all corners of the globe. It’s no surprise that locals have another name for Schwanthalerhöhe: “Multi-Kulti-Viertel.” The name rolls off the tongue and speaks volumes about the vibrant mix of cultures that defines this place. You see, Schwanthalerhöhe wasn’t always this lively. Originally envisioned as a humble worker’s district in the 19th century, it has transformed into one of Munich’s most densely populated and exciting boroughs. While the heart of Munich boasts grand avenues and towering monuments, Schwanthalerhöhe whispers a different story, one of resilience and change. It’s a place where the echoes of clanging machinery from its industrial past blend with the laughter of children playing in its lively streets. And though it might not have the gilded sheen of other districts, it holds a charm that’s uniquely its own. A walk through Schwanthalerhöhe, especially around the former exhibition and trade fair center, feels like stepping into a time capsule. The spirit of innovation is palpable, a reminder of the area’s pivotal role in Munich’s industrial growth. Today, it’s a fascinating blend of old and new, a testament to Munich’s ability to embrace change while cherishing its roots.
